Use of Extensometer to Measure Bolt Elongation/Load During Torquing
An extensometer is a device used in bolt testing to accurately measure the elongation (stretch) of a bolt under load. It helps determine how much the bolt deforms when a tensile force is applied, which is crucial for assessing its mechanical properties like yield strength and ultimate tensile strength.
